Turkey Hill and Entenmann's Launch New Ice Cream Treats Inspired by Fan-Favorite Baked Goods
A Delicious Collaboration
Turkey Hill, a staple in premium ice cream, and Entenmann's, famed for its baked goods, have joined forces to introduce an innovative line of ice cream flavors. This exciting collaboration brings together two beloved brands from the Northeast, aiming to combine their signature treats into delightful frozen desserts.
On January 28, 2026, these two iconic brands unveiled two new ice cream flavors: Soft-Baked Chocolate Chip Cookies and Little Bites® Fudge Brownies. Each flavor is designed to encapsulate the comforting essence of the original baked goods that fans know and cherish.
Nostalgic Flavors Rediscovered
The Soft-Baked Chocolate Chip Cookies flavor mixes sweet cream with soft, chewy bits of cookie, allowing ice cream lovers to experience the deliciousness of their childhood favorites in a new form. Meanwhile, the Little Bites® Fudge Brownies flavor boasts a rich chocolate base, filled with generous chunks of fudge brownies, promising a deeply indulgent experience.

Where to Find These Delicious Treats
Consumers can find the new flavors at select retailers across the Northeast, including ShopRite, ACME, Safeway MidAtlantic, Giant Food, Turkey Hill Minit Markets, and Market Basket. About the Brands
Turkey Hill stands out as one of the leading premium ice cream and refrigerated iced tea brands in the United States. Notably, the company has embraced sustainable practices, including converting its Conestoga, PA facility to run on 100% renewable energy. Entenmann's is under the umbrella of Bimbo Bakeries USA, which is renowned for its wide variety of baked goods and commitment to freshness and quality. With a workforce exceeding 20,000 across nearly 50 manufacturing sites in the U.S., they continue to deliver beloved products such as Entenmann's® pastries and Little Bites® snacks.
